Output 457888907fbe67813a248044081bc814f06b9e0acd27f7b46b4609906be6ba84:17

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a05c156a2e5ab39231a1bccdaac54942cb27f48 OP_EQUAL
address
32c1aLoqL3qwBsV44PnNSrAW6ih63uCx8C
transaction
457888907fbe67813a248044081bc814f06b9e0acd27f7b46b4609906be6ba84
spent
true